One of the few benefits of growing old is the opportunity to develop best-in-class teams. If we equate age with experience, it does not, necessarily, become a complete negative. Indeed, a man that has surrounded himself with the right team has dramatically increased his odds of success.

The longer I live, the more care I give to building out key relationships with the best people in each important specialty (finance, real estate, tax, intellectual property, etc.). Age is taking something from me every moment. I demand that it give me back something better in return.  One of those “better somethings” is a set of highly capable support teams.
